At $79,380, the median income in Evergreen is $48,459 more than in Central City, and $34,868 higher than the national average. Central City has an older median age, at 40, compared to 36 in Evergreen, and a shorter average commute. The average commute in Evergreen is 34 minutes and the average commute in Central City is 21 minutes.

Central City is a city in Gilpin county, CO with a population of 111. The median household income is $30,921.

Evergreen is a city in Jefferson county, CO with a population of 24,926. The median household income is $79,380.
